Consilium Chartered Accountants, a member of The Corporate Finance Network, based in Glasgow, has advised DRG on their acquisition of two restaurants, Paesano and Sugo.

Consilium Chartered Accountants are delighted to have provided lead advisory and financial due diligence services to Di Maggio’s Restaurant Group (DRG) for the acquisition of Italian restaurants Paesano and Sugo.

The deal sees the Scottish hospitality group acquire two of Glasgow’s best Italian restaurants, Paesano and Sugo. Established in 2015 and 2019 respectively, they have become increasingly popular, serving nearly 22,000 customers weekly.

Continuing a long-standing relationship between Consilium Chartered Accountants and DRG, owners Mario Gizzi and Tony Conetta retained the services of advisor John Blair.
